Engineering Design Support for Test Systems

U.S. Army Aberdeen Test Center, Aberdeen Proving Ground, MD

Background

The Aberdeen Test Center (ATC) conducts testing and evaluation of developmental weapons systems. SciTech provides engineering design support to ATC. SciTech designs, modifies and prepares fabrication drawings for specialized tools, fixtures, equipment and components in support of a wide variety of test and evaluation programs. Our engineers develop function design criteria, programming documentation, preliminary and detailed engineering design specifications, drawings and summary reports for developmental engineering work involving mechanical and electrical engineering.

SciTech engineers develop structural designs and provide stress analysis support for explosives and blast technology testing equipment and facilities. Shop fabrication drawings and specifications are prepared. Design tasks have been conducted for gun mounts, sleighs, adaption hardware, portable blast shelters, turret mounting brackets, and target supports for testing activities at ATC.

SciTech Services include CAD support to prepare field run topographical and contour drawings, site plans, grade plans, sediment and erosion control plans, and creating solid models which are subsequently developed into functional component hardware. Completed design tasks include:

- Design for a gun tube storage rack

- Design for a pneumatic system for remotely operated munition drilling machine

- Up-grade through design, 3-tensile machines to performing bullet-pull functions

- Design for a pneumatic machine for disassembling and de-fuzing a variety of standard munitions fuze assemblies

- Up-grading and design modifications of an existing projectile cavitation machine
